I was born in Cuba. At an early age I was mesmerized by the rhythms of the comparsa on the streets. After seeing “Rock Around The Clock” I knew drumming would be my life long ambition and goal. By 1961 I relocated to New York City. One night my father took me to see Gene Krupa at the Metropole Café, the next day I had my first set of drums. I studied for three years at Henry Adler Music School on 34th Street. I performed with writer/singer, Valerie Simpson and recorded my first single with a gospel soul group “Reflections”, on Scepter Records. I relocated to Miami in 1972 and studied at Miami Dade Community College. At the same time performing with Spanish artists such as; Chirino, Celia Cruz, Gloria Estefan, (Miami Sound Machine), Jon Secada, Tito Puente, etc. In the late 70’s I recorded with “Max Damien”, on RCA records. In the 90’s I played in a band “Tumbling Dice”, with Bobby Keys & Mick Taylor of the “Rolling Stones” and recorded a CD with “KC and the Sunshine Band”. For the past 20 years, I have been the house drummer for the #1 Spanish Television Show “Sabado Gigante International” and the last 6 years “Don Francisco Presents”, both on “Univision Network” backing up Spanish artist such as, Gloria Estefan, Ricky Martin,Los Tigres del Norte etc.
